New Report Lays Out How Skull & Bones Entered and Stayed in Development Hell
Skull & Bones, the once-was Assassin’s Creed spin-off centered around Black Flag’s ship combat ultimately turned into its own game, hasn’t seen the light of day in a hot minute. And a new report from Kotaku explains why: the game has been going through development hell for years thanks to repeated changes…

Ubisoft Announces Free-to-Play Tom Clancy Shooter Days After Court Harassment Complaint
Ubisoft has announced a new free-to-play shooter set in the Tom Clancy universe called XDefiant, a class-based shooter. The game is a 6v6 shooter with classes based on groups within the Tom Clancy stable, including Echelon, Outcasts, Cleaners, and Wolves. The game will launch on P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, Xbox…
